Why no power right side and there at the left side?

Did you test for power or is it that the head light is not working? I would trace the wiring from the right to the left starting at the right head light. Also if you left head light is not coming on and you find you have power to the light, check that the light socket or plug is clean and check the ground wire for that light! If you find the wire running to the light is not getting power you will need to check the wire itself and the point where it connects to the right head light, normally at the back of the light socket.

How to open genie 1/2 hp garage opener for light bulb

Set a step ladder under the power head of the garage door opener so you can reach the power cord and the lens cover safely.
Climb the ladder and pull the power cord from the outlet in the ceiling. Press the two lens tabs in to disengage the lens from the power head. The lens tabs are below the opener rail on the upper corners of the lens. Pull the lens cover straight off of the power head.
Unscrew the light bulb from the light socket. Use a new 60 watt bulb to replace the defective bulb. Do not use a short neck bulb. Screw the new bulb into the light socket just as you would a regular lamp socket.
Slide the lens cover back over the front of the power head. Push the lens cover in until the locking tabs engage the top corners of the lens cover.
Plug the Genie garage door opener power cord back into the ceiling electrical outlet.

C45 how to clean nozzels

You can print the print head using the Control Panel buttons;
1. Make sure that the fontp.gif power light is on and that the font28.gif error light is off. 2. Hold down the font28.gif maintenance button for three seconds. The printer starts cleaning the print head and the fontp.gif power light begins flashing. Important - Never turn off the printer while the fontp.gif power light is flashing. Doing so may damage the printer. 3. When the fontp.gif power light stops flashing, print a nozzle check pattern to confirm that the head is clean.

I need to clear the inkjet heads on my Epson Stylus R220.

Follow the steps below to clean the print head using the Head Cleaning utility.
Make sure that the printer is turned on and the ink out light is off. Access the printer software. Click the Maintenance tab, then click the Head Cleaning button. Follow the on-screen instructions. The power light flashes while the printer performs the cleaning cycle. Never turn off the printer while the power light is flashing. Doing so may damage the printer. When the power light stops flashing, load a few sheets of paper and click Print Nozzle Check Pattern in the Head Cleaning dialog box to confirm that the print head is clean.

Miele SEB-213 powerbrush stopped working

Pull the head cover off to check the belt, if the belt is ok then it might be the power connection between the handle and the power head shaft. If the red light is on the power head, then its not the connection
because its getting power. Now some heads have a reset button on them,you could check this also.
With the cover off the power head, remove the belt, now turn it on, and be careful, but try to make the motor shaft spin,with one finger, because if it does start to spin you do not want to hurt your finger.

If the motor starts to spin,put the belt back on, if it does not spin again, the motor is too weak.
If it does not spin at all, the motor is bad.Hope this helps you,and you get it working.
